Frequently Asked Questions

How can I find a reputable optometrist in Newberry, MI?

In Newberry, a great starting point is to ask for recommendations from your primary care physician at Helen Newberry Joy Hospital or from local pharmacists. You can also check online directories like the Michigan Optometric Association's 'Find a Doctor' tool, filtering for the Newberry area. Reading verified patient reviews on local business pages can provide insight into bedside manner and clinic efficiency. Many residents also rely on word-of-mouth recommendations within the community.

What specific eye care services are typically offered by optometrists in the Newberry area?

Optometrists in Newberry provide comprehensive eye exams to diagnose vision issues like nearsightedness, farsightedness, and astigmatism. They also manage and treat conditions such as dry eye, glaucoma, and cataracts, often coordinating with specialists when needed. Given the outdoor lifestyle in Michigan's Upper Peninsula, many local optometrists emphasize services related to UV protection, sports vision, and managing eye allergies. Most clinics also offer a wide selection of prescription eyeglasses and contact lenses, with some providing same-day service for glasses repairs or adjustments.

Do optometrists in Newberry accept my vision or medical insurance?

Most optometry practices in Newberry accept a range of vision insurance plans, including common providers like VSP, EyeMed, and Davis Vision, as well as medical insurance (e.g., Blue Cross Blue Shield of Michigan, Medicare) for medical eye care. It's highly recommended to call the specific clinic ahead of your appointment to verify they are in-network with your plan. Be prepared to provide your insurance information when scheduling. Some rural clinics may also offer self-pay discounts or payment plans for uninsured patients.

What should I consider when choosing between the optometrists available in Newberry?

When choosing an optometrist in Newberry, consider their experience and any specializations, especially if you have specific conditions like diabetes or glaucoma. Evaluate the clinic's hours and location for convenience, as travel in the UP can be significant. Check if they offer the services you need, such as pediatric eye care, emergency appointments, or a wide optical selection. The technology they use for exams (like digital retinal imaging) is also a factor. Finally, consider the overall patient experience, including staff friendliness and the optometrist's communication style, which you can often gauge from local reviews or a preliminary phone call.

How far in advance do I typically need to book an eye exam with a Newberry optometrist?

Appointment availability in Newberry can vary. For a routine comprehensive eye exam, it's advisable to call at least 2-4 weeks in advance, especially during peak times like before the school year starts or after the new year when insurance benefits renew. Some clinics may have shorter wait times for established patients. If you have an urgent eye concern (like an injury or sudden vision change), most practices will work to accommodate you sooner, often on the same day. It's best to call the office directly, as online booking may not reflect all available slots.
